The Andersons, Inc. reported fiscal year 2025 financial results with sales and merchandising revenues of $11.01 billion. The company achieved gross profit of $713.7 million after cost of sales and merchandising revenues of $10.30 billion. Operating, administrative and general expenses totaled $585.2 million, with additional asset impairment charges of $18.1 million. Interest expense, net was -$47.2 million, while other income, net contributed $78.3 million. Income before income taxes reached $141.5 million, with income tax provision of $22.2 million. Net income was $119.3 million, of which $23.6 million was attributable to noncontrolling interests, resulting in net income attributable to The Andersons, Inc. of $95.7 million. Basic and diluted earnings per share both stood at $3.00 per share.

Net cash provided by operating activities was $177.0 million, driven by net income of $119.3 million plus adjustments including $133.3 million in depreciation and amortization. Investing activities used $195.3 million primarily for $233.1 million in property, plant and equipment purchases. Financing activities used $447.1 million, including $425.0 million for purchase of noncontrolling interest and $26.8 million in dividends paid. Total assets were $3.71 billion including $2.38 billion in current assets. Total liabilities were $2.42 billion with $1.69 billion in current liabilities. Total equity was $1.29 billion with $1.24 billion in shareholders' equity.
